What are Online Slots?
Online slots are digital versions of traditional slot machines found in physical casinos. Instead of pulling a lever, players spin the reels with a click or tap. The goal is the same: line up matching symbols across paylines to win rewards.

These games use software-based random number generators (RNGs) to ensure fair play and capricious outcomes. This means every spin is independent of the last, making each round a fresh chance win.

Types of Online Slots
One of the most attractive portions of online slots is the variety. Different types of games cater to different preferences and strategies.

1. Classic Slots
These are inspired by traditional machines and usually feature three reels with simple symbols like fruits, bars, and lucky sevens. Classic slots are perfect for beginners an enormous simplicity and nostalgic charm.

2. Video Slots
The most common type, video slots offer five or more reels you need to include modern features such as bonus rounds, wild symbols, scatter symbols, and engaging themes—from mythology and fantasy to movies and Movies.

3. Progressive Jackpot Slots
These slots feature jackpots that increase each time a player makes a bet. A small area of each bet contributes to the jackpot pool. Some progressives are networked across multiple casinos, making the potential prize life-changing.

4. Megaways Slots
These games use a unique reel modifier system that can change the number of symbols per reel on each spin, leading to thousands or even hundreds of thousands of potential paylines.

5. 3d and Interactive Slots
With advanced graphics and storytelling, these slots offer immersive experiences. Players often unlock different game chapters or narratives based on their progress, adding a gamified element to traditional slots play.

Features and Symbols in Online Slots
Online slots include various features that enhance gameplay and offer more ways to win.

Wild Symbols: Substitute for other symbols to form winning combinations.

Scatter Symbols: Often trigger free revolves or bonus rounds regardless of their position on the reels.

Multipliers: Increase your earnings by a set factor.

Bonus Games: Mini-games within the slots that offer extra rewards and entertainment.

Free Revolves: A common bonus feature that allows players to spin the reels without the need for their own money.

These features not only make the game more exciting but also increase the chances of winning big.

Understanding Volatility and RTP
Two important terms to know when choosing a slots game are volatility and RTP (Return to Player).

Volatility: Refers to how often and how much a slots pays out.

Low volatility games offer frequent but smaller wins.

High volatility games offer bigger affiliate marketer payouts, but less frequently.

RTP: The theoretical percentage of money returned to players over time.

For example, an RTP of 96% means that over the long run, a game is expected to return $96 for every $100 wagered.

Choosing a game with an RTP above 95% and a volatility level that suits your risk patience can improve your overall experience.

Responsible Gaming
While online slots are a fun form of entertainment, it’s important to play responsibly. Always treat playing as a hobby, not a way to make money. Set time and money limits, avoid playing when emotional, and seek help if you suspect your gaming habits are becoming problematic.

Many platforms offer tools such as deposit limits, time pointers, and self-exclusion features to support responsible gaming.
